# Member Notes System (會員備註系統)
|
|
|
|
## What This Is
|
|
|
|
An enhancement to the existing admin member list that adds per-member note-taking capability with inline quick-add and expandable history panel. Any admin user can add timestamped text notes to any member, view full note history with search, and see note count badges — all without leaving the member list page. Designed primarily for the chairman (理事長) but shared across all admin roles.
|
|
|
|
## Core Value
|
|
|
|
The chairman can annotate any member with timestamped notes directly from the member list, without navigating away from the page.

## Constraints
|
|
|
|
- **Tech stack**: Must use existing Laravel 10 + Blade + Tailwind + Alpine.js stack
|
|
- **Database**: SQLite (dev) / MySQL (prod) — standard Laravel migration
|
|
- **Access control**: Reuse existing `admin` middleware — no new permission needed
|
|
- **UI pattern**: Inline interaction via Alpine.js — no full-page reloads for note operations
|
|
- **Audit**: Notes are append-only; use `AuditLogger` for tracking note creation
|
|
|
|
## Key Decisions
|
|
|
|
| Decision | Rationale | Outcome |
|
|
|----------|-----------|---------|
|
|
| Enhance existing member list vs new page | User wants notes integrated into existing workflow |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Shared notes (all admin roles) | Chairman wants transparency; secretary and others should see same notes |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Append-only notes (no edit/delete) | Maintains audit integrity for member observations |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Alpine.js inline UI | Matches existing stack; avoids full page reloads for quick note-taking |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Polymorphic relationship (morphMap) | Future extensibility to other entities (issues, payments) | ✓ Good |
|
|
| morphMap instead of enforceMorphMap | Avoids breaking Spatie Laravel Permission's morph usage |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Per-member `<tbody x-data>` wrapper | Allows sibling `<tr>` elements to share Alpine state (template x-data is inert) |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Client-side search via computed property | Notes dataset is small (<20/member), no server-side filtering needed | ✓ Good |
|
|
| Explicit `latest('created_at')` ordering | Prevents bugs from implicit DB insertion order | ✓ Good |
|
|
| JSON responses for admin endpoints | Phase 2+ consumes via AJAX from Alpine.js | ✓ Good |
